Description
itel Power Tank – All in One 500W Solar Generator with 1000Wh Lithium Battery
Power your essentials anywhere with the iTel 500W Solar Generator, a complete solution for clean and reliable energy. This package is designed to deliver steady power without fuel, noise, or fumes. It suits homes, offices, small shops, and backup needs during outages.
The solar generator features a 1kWh LiFePO4 battery built for long service life and stable performance. It supports daily use with strong cycle durability and dependable output. The 500W inverter supplies clean power for everyday electronics such as lights, televisions, fans, laptops, routers, and small appliances. Power delivery stays smooth and safe for sensitive devices.
Key Features:
✔ 3-in-1 Power Station – Integrates inverter (500W pure sine wave), MPPT controller (400W PV input), and 1000Wh battery
✔ Rapid Dual Charging – Fully charges in 2 hours via solar (60V max) + grid simultaneously
✔ Industrial-Grade Battery – LiFePO4 with 6000+ cycles (10-year lifespan)
✔ Seamless Backup – <20ms UPS switchover for critical loads
✔ Smart Grid Adaptation – Handles unstable voltages (90-300V) with <3% THD

Technical Specifications:
-
Inverter Output: 500W continuous (1000W surge) | Pure sine wave
-
Battery: 1000Wh LiFePO4 (48V system) | 6000+ cycles
-
Solar Input: 400W | 60-150V MPPT range
-
Charging: 500W max (solar+grid)
-
Backup Time: ~2 hours (typical household load)
-
Display: LED with system status
-
Weight: ~10kg
Certifications & Protection:
-
Safety: Overvoltage/short-circuit/temperature protection
-
Compliance: CE, RoHS
-
Warranty: 3-year limited
